12335 W Sample Rd, Coral Springs, FL 33065Flora's Italian Eatery in Coral Springs has been inspected three times since December 2025, with a record of 4 violations across two inspections. Both inspections in March 2026 found repeated employee health reporting violations—cited a combined five times across the two inspections—alongside multiple hand washing violations. The facility received a warning on March 9, 2026 and an administrative complaint recommendation on March 10, 2026 after the inspector documented three additional employee health reporting violations in a single day. No emergency closures are on record.
